Common Diablo III2.exe Errors on Windows

Encountering errors associated with Diablo III2.exe can be frustrating. These errors may vary in nature and can surface due to different reasons, such as software conflicts, outdated drivers, or even malware infections. Below, we've outlined the most commonly reported errors linked to Diablo III2.exe, to aid in understanding and potentially resolving the issues at hand.

  • Diablo III2.exe - System Error: This alert appears when the execution of Diablo III2.exe causes a system issue. Possible causes might include clashes with other software, damaged system files, or insufficient system resources.
  • Unable to Start Correctly (0xc000007b): This warning is shown when the application fails to start as it should, typically caused by an inconsistency between the 32-bit and 64-bit versions of the application and the Windows operating system.
  • Access is Denied: This error usually comes up due to permission issues. It indicates that the user does not have the necessary rights to execute a certain .exe file.
  • Insufficient System Resources Exist to Complete the Requested Service: This warning is displayed when there are not enough system resources available to execute the service required. This can happen when there is an overconsumption of system memory or high CPU demand.
  • Application Not Found: This message occurs when the system can't find the necessary application. Possible reasons could be the application being deleted, moved, or an inaccurately specified file path.
